1. To encode class attendance per subject, open your school’s log-in page. On the right side of the page, type your email address and password in the spaces provided, and click “Log-in”.
2. On the dashboard, look at the left navigation area, and click “My Classes”.
3. You will now see the list of classes that are currently assigned to you. To encode class attendance, click the “Attendance” icon adjacent to the course you intend to view.
4. You will now see the class attendance page. To add a new attendance date, click the “Add Attendance Date” button.
5. Select the attendance date from the calendar, and once selected, click “Save Changes”.
6. A prompt will appear, stating that you have successfully added a new attendance date. Click the “OK” button to proceed.
7. Select the attendance status of each student from the dropdown boxes adjacent to their names. Once you are done selecting the attendance status for each student, click the “Save Changes” button.
8. A prompt will appear confirming if you want to save the changes you made. Click the “Yes” button to proceed.
9. A new prompt will appear stating that you have saved the attendance record successfully. Click the “OK” button to go back to the attendance page.
10. The saved records will now be reflected on the attendance page.
